The Science Has a Name for This
Sports psychologists call it audience effect — the documented phenomenon where performance changes in the presence of observers. It's been studied across athletic disciplines for decades. The general finding: audiences tend to enhance performance on well-practiced, automatic tasks, but hurt performance on tasks that require active cognitive processing or learning.
For competitive gaming, that's a double-edged problem. The mechanical side of your game — aim, movement, basic reactions — can actually get slightly sharper under observation (mild arousal boosts motor performance). But the strategic, decision-making layer? That's where things fall apart.
When you know you're being watched, your brain allocates cognitive resources to self-monitoring. You're not just playing the game — you're also watching yourself play the game. That split attention has a real cost. Reads that happen automatically in private play require conscious effort on stream. By the time you've processed the decision, the window is gone.
Chat Is a Weapon Aimed at Your Focus
For streamers and content creators who also compete, there's an additional layer that doesn't get talked about enough: live chat.
Even peripheral awareness of chat — knowing it's there, knowing people are reacting in real time — creates a low-level attention leak that compounds over a session. You don't have to be actively reading chat for it to affect your performance. The knowledge that it exists and is running is enough to keep a small slice of your attention pointed in the wrong direction.
This is especially brutal in high-stakes moments. The clutch round where you need to be 100% present? That's exactly when the temptation to be aware of chat peaks. Viewers know it too, which is why chat tends to go insane in those moments — which makes ignoring it even harder.
Pro players who stream seriously treat chat management as a legitimate performance variable. Not just a preference, but a mechanical decision that affects outcomes.
Latency Variance: The Technical Piece Nobody Talks About
Here's a less-discussed factor that hits streamers specifically: encoding overhead.
Streaming software — OBS, Streamlabs, whatever you're running — uses CPU and GPU resources to encode your video output in real time. On a well-optimized rig, this overhead is minimal. But on anything less than a properly configured setup, it introduces micro-stutters, frame timing inconsistencies, and occasionally perceptible input lag that doesn't exist when you're playing offline.
The problem is that these variations are subtle enough that players often don't consciously register them. They just feel slightly "off." Aim feels a hair less responsive. Timing feels slightly wrong. The player compensates by adjusting their natural mechanics — and that adjustment, built on a flawed foundation, starts to erode muscle memory that took months to develop.
If you've ever played a session on stream and felt like your aim was broken, then gone back to a private lobby and felt completely normal, there's a real chance this was part of it.
How Pro Teams Desensitize to the Camera
The good news is that this is trainable. The teams and players who handle live performance best didn't get there by accident — they built deliberate practice systems around it.
Graduated exposure training. The most effective approach mirrors what performance psychologists call systematic desensitization. You don't jump straight from private scrims to streaming a major. You build up incrementally. Start streaming low-stakes sessions — casual ranked, aim training, warmup routines. Let your brain normalize the presence of the camera and the awareness of an audience at low cognitive load. Then gradually increase the stakes of what you stream.
Process-focused pre-game routines. Most high-level players who stream competitively develop a consistent pre-session routine that anchors their focus before going live. This isn't superstition — it's a psychological anchor that signals to your brain "we're in performance mode now." The routine creates a mental transition that separates the streaming persona from the competitive player.
Strict chat protocols. Serious competitive streamers who also care about performance build hard rules around chat interaction. Common setups include: no chat during active matches, a dedicated non-game monitor for chat that stays in peripheral vision only, or full chat minimization during ranked/tournament play. The key is making it a decision rather than leaving it to willpower in the moment.
Simulated audience practice. Some pro teams actually run "fake broadcast" scrims where they set up stream software, run it live to a private stream that nobody watches, and practice playing as if they're on camera. The goal is to normalize the technical setup and the psychological context without actual audience pressure. Over time, the camera becomes invisible.
Performance review, not content review. Players who are serious about improving their on-stream performance VOD review their streamed sessions the same way they review competitive demos — looking for decision-making patterns, not clip-worthy moments. If your on-stream play is consistently worse in specific situations (late rounds, clutch scenarios, after bad deaths), that's a pattern you can specifically train against.
Building the Reps
The honest reality is that most players who struggle on camera haven't put in enough reps on camera. It feels obvious once you say it, but the tendency is to treat streaming as something that happens around your practice, not as part of it.
If you want your on-stream performance to match your private performance, you have to practice the specific conditions that create the gap. That means streaming more practice, not just more games. Getting comfortable with the camera during low-pressure moments so it becomes background noise during high-pressure ones.
The players who look effortless on stream aren't unaffected by the camera. They've just done enough reps with it that their brain has filed it under "normal conditions" rather than "threat."
Train the context, not just the mechanics. That's how you close the gap.
